A Utah man has been arrested in connection with the shooting of a Los Angeles County sheriff’s deputy Monday night, and may have been involved in a killing hours earlier in Los Angeles, officials said Tuesday.
The deputy was identified Tuesday as Joseph Solano, a 13-year veteran of the Sheriff’s Department, who was off duty and waiting for his meal at a Jack in the Box restaurant in Alhambra about 5:45 p.m. Monday when he was shot once in the head. He was taken to L.A. County-USC Medical Center, where he remained in critical condition as of Tuesday afternoon.
